Position: Senior Technology Engineer (ELK Developer & Administrator) Location: Onsite – Dubai, UAE Client: Leading Banking Institution Mode: Full-time | Long-term engagement We are hiring seasoned ELK Developers for one of our prestigious banking clients in the UAE. This is a critical role within the Technology Chapter, focused on managing, administering, and developing advanced Elastic Stack (ELK) solutions to support log analytics, SIEM use cases, and monitoring in a secure and scalable environment. You will play a pivotal role in managing day-to-day ELK operations, integrating log sources, building dashboards, performing upgrades, troubleshooting issues, and automating deployments – all in a mission-critical banking infrastructure. Key Responsibilities Design, develop, and maintain ELK Stack: Elasticsearch, Logstash, Kibana (X-Pack) in production. Handle ingestion, parsing, indexing, and visualization of logs from multiple data sources. Build and manage dashboards for real-time analytics and monitoring. Configure and deploy Elastic clusters using infrastructure as code (e.g., Ansible). Ensure performance, scalability, and resilience of the ELK stack.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to implement integrations using APIs and Web Services. Monitor system health, manage incidents, and troubleshoot issues as needed. Maintain documentation for configuration, deployments, and operations. Support vulnerability management and patching activities. Apply strong shell scripting and Unix/Linux administration skills in daily tasks. Participate in agile sprints and provide progress updates and alternatives analysis. Required Skills & Experience 3+ years of hands-on experience with the ELK Stack – ElasticSearch, Logstash, Kibana. Experience in ELK v8.x and Elastic Cloud Enterprise (ECE) is a must. Deep understanding of Logstash pipelines, grok parsing, and APM logging. Strong Linux/Unix system administration and shell scripting. Knowledge of X-Pack features including security, monitoring, and alerting. Familiarity with SSO, TLS, certificates, encryption & secure APIs. Experience in building custom dashboards and handling large-scale log data. Familiarity with Dev → Test → Prod lifecycle management. Experience integrating ELK with third-party systems. ITIL-based incident, change, and configuration management exposure. Educational Qualifications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field (or equivalent experience). Nice to Have Experience in cyber operations or applying machine learning to logs. Knowledge of banking/financial IT systems is highly preferred. Exposure to security use cases such as SIEM, SOC operations, or audit log compliance. Why Join Us? Work with one of the largest and most digitally progressive banks in the UAE. Exposure to large-scale, mission-critical platforms. Competitive salary and benefits. Collaborative and innovation-driven tech culture.

We’re looking for a Mid-Senior Frontend Developer to join our growing product development team. You will be responsible for building high-quality user interfaces and experiences that are performant, accessible, and scalable. You’ll work closely with backend engineers, designers, and product managers to deliver polished features that delight our users. Key Responsibilities Develop and maintain user-facing features using React Collaborate with product designers and backend developers to implement elegant, responsive, and accessible UIs. Optimize applications for speed and scalability. Write clean, modular, well-tested code. Participate in code reviews and mentor junior developers. Continuously discover, evaluate, and implement new technologies to maximize development efficiency. Ensure the technical feasibility of UI/UX designs. Help shape frontend architecture and define best practices across the team. Requirements 3–6 years of experience in frontend development. Strong proficiency in JavaScript, TypeScript, HTML5, and CSS3. Proficiency with React. Experience with Vite and modern build tools (Webpack, Rollup, etc.) Understanding of RESTful APIs and asynchronous request handling. Experience with responsive design and cross-browser compatibility. Familiarity with version control tools (e.g., Git). Knowledge of testing libraries and practices (e.g., Jest, Cypress).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ail. Good communication skills and ability to work in a collaborative environment. Nice to Have Experience with Next.js, Nuxt, or other SSR frameworks. Experience with CI/CD pipelines and frontend deployment strategies. Understanding of accessibility and performance optimization. Contributions to open source projects or personal technical blog/portfolio. What We Offer Competitive salary and performance-based bonuses. Professional development allowance. A culture of learning, ownership, and innovation. Access to the latest tools and tech stack.
